Alice Cooper (August 9, 1975) – “The Alice Cooper Show – Welcome to my Nightmare” Concert Advertisement – Melody Maker
The 9 August 1975 issue of Melody Maker carries a full-page advertisement for Alice Cooper’s exclusive British dates under the banner “The Alice Cooper Show ‘Welcome to my Nightmare’.”

Publication: Melody Maker Date: August 9, 1975
Country: United Kingdom
Presented by Harvey Goldsmith for John Smith Entertainments, the advert announces exclusive British dates starring Alice Cooper. Empire Pool, Wembley is listed for 11–12 September at 8 pm (tickets £2.50 / £2.00 / £1.50) and Liverpool Empire for 14 September at 7.30 pm (tickets £2.50 / £2.25 / £2.00 / £1.50). A central photograph shows a large horned monster figure towering over a kneeling Alice Cooper, with the diagonal slogan “The most extravagant rock show ever staged…?” Supporting musicians named are Jozef Chirowski, Whitey Glan, Steve Hunter, Prakash John and Dick Wagner.
The album Welcome to my Nightmare (ANCL 2011) and single “Only Women” (ANC 1018) are also plugged, marketed by Anchor Records.
